. Write three numbers that round to 38,000 when rounded to the nearest thousand.

Mathematics
2 answers:
Vlad [161]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

i. 37, 788

ii. 38, 222

iii. 37, 900

Step-by-step explanation:

Rounding number  can be very easy to work with in the head. The rounded number is the approximate value.To round a number to the nearest thousand simply means making the last three digit into the next lower number that ends in 000. Example round 6897 to the nearest thousand . The last three digits 897 depict that 6897 is more closer to 7000 than 6000 so, the nearest thousand of that value (6897) will be 7000.

The number can be either rounded up or down to the closest thousand depending on the closest to the nearest thousand. 6347 tot the closest thousand will be 6000 . Notice that the last three digits(347) indicate that the number (6347) is more closer to 6000 than 7000.

From the example above the three numbers that can be rounded to 38 000 are

i.  37, 788

ii. 38, 222

iii. 37, 900

Find the distance between (-7,-2) and (11,3)
jarptica [38.1K]

Answer:

The answer is

<h2>\sqrt{349}  \:  \: units</h2>

Step-by-step explanation:

The distance between two points can be found by using the formula

<h3>d =  \sqrt{ ({x1 - x2})^{2} +  ({y1 - y2})^{2}  }   \\</h3>

where

(x1 , y1) and (x2 , y2) are the points

From the question the points are

(-7,-2) and (11,3)

The distance between the points is

<h3>d =  \sqrt{ ({ - 7 - 11})^{2} +  ({ - 2 - 3})^{2}  }  \\  =  \sqrt{ ({ - 18})^{2} +  ({ - 5})^{2}  }  \\  =  \sqrt{324 + 25}  \\</h3>

We have the final answer as

<h3>\sqrt{349}  \:  \: units</h3>
